Output 23adfedaebe03a0f93c5e7bb5c1b7e2171e85eae111073ab7abe57c1eec4f2c2:1

value
16028802
script pubkey
OP_HASH160 OP_PUSHBYTES_20 850c38212e5ed6c2702409afd51cd89fd59d794d OP_EQUAL
address
3DpWS4nKLiQpGpv91fSMvM1esqYfZh96r7
transaction
23adfedaebe03a0f93c5e7bb5c1b7e2171e85eae111073ab7abe57c1eec4f2c2
spent
true